What types of projects can I expect to work on during a Quantum Technology internship?

As a Quantum Technology intern, you can expect to be involved in projects ranging from quantum algorithm development and quantum hardware testing to simulating quantum systems and contributing to research papers. Interns often work closely with experienced researchers, engineers, and software developers to support ongoing experiments or software tool development. The work environment is typically collaborative, with regular team meetings, mentorship, and opportunities to present your findings. These projects provide hands-on experience with cutting-edge quantum computing platforms and foster skills valuable for future roles in academia or industry.

What are the key skills and qualifications needed to thrive as an Internship Quantum Technology, and why are they important?

To thrive in an Internship in Quantum Technology, you typically need a strong background in physics, mathematics, or engineering, often demonstrated by ongoing undergraduate or graduate studies in a relevant field. Familiarity with quantum programming languages (like Qiskit or Cirq), simulation tools, and lab equipment is highly valuable. Analytical thinking, problem-solving, and effective communication help interns excel in collaborative research environments. These skills and qualities are essential for tackling complex quantum challenges and contributing meaningfully to cutting-edge projects.

What is an internship in quantum technology?

An internship in quantum technology is a temporary position, often for students or recent graduates, that provides hands-on experience working with quantum computing, quantum communication, or other quantum-related fields. Interns typically assist with research, software development, or lab work while learning from experts in the industry. These internships can take place in academic labs, technology companies, or specialized research institutes. The goal is to gain practical skills, deepen understanding of quantum concepts, and build professional networks for future careers.

The Amazon Center for Quantum Computing in Pasadena, CA, is looking to hire an Applied Science intern who will specialize in hardware signal train design for quantum computing. Working alongside other scientists and engineers, you will design and validate hardware performing the control and readout functions for Amazon quantum processors, from room to cryogenic temperatures. Candidates must have a solid background in analog or mixed-signal design at the PCB level.

Working effectively within a cross-functional team environment is critical.
Key job responsibilities
Our scientists and engineers collaborate across diverse teams and projects to offer state of the art, cost effective solutions for the control of Amazon quantum processor systems. You'll bring a passion for innovation and collaboration to:
Design cryogenic and room temperature printed circuit board based hardware, used for signal conditioning and control functions.


Develop tests to validate hardware with both benchtop and cryogenic test setups with quantum devices.
Explore enabling control technologies necessary for Amazon to produce commercially viable quantum computers.

Amazon.com, Inc., commonly known as Amazon, is an American multinational technology company. It was founded by Jeff Bezos in 1994 and initially started as an online marketplace for books. Since then, Amazon has expanded its operations and become one of the largest e-commerce companies in the world. Amazon's primary business is its online retail platform, where customers can purchase a vast array of products, including electronics, clothing, books, home goods, and much more. The company offers a convenient and user-friendly shopping experience, with features such as fast shipping, customer reviews, and personalized recommendations. In addition to its e-commerce platform, Amazon has diversified its business into various other areas. One of its notable ventures is Amazon Web Services (AWS), a comprehensive cloud computing platform that provides services such as storage, compute power, and database management to individuals and businesses. AWS has become a leader in the cloud computing industry, powering many websites and applications worldwide. Amazon has also developed its own consumer electronics, including the popular Amazon Kindle e-reader, Fire tablets, Fire TV streaming devices, and the Alexa-powered Echo smart speakers. The Alexa voice assistant, integrated into these devices, allows users to interact with their devices using voice commands, perform tasks, and access information. Furthermore, Amazon has expanded into media and entertainment. It operates Prime Video, a streaming service that offers a wide range of movies, TV shows, and original content. Amazon Music provides a platform for streaming and purchasing digital music, while Audible offers audiobooks and other audio content. The company's commitment to customer satisfaction and convenience is demonstrated by its membership program, Amazon Prime. Prime members receive various benefits, including free two-day shipping, access to streaming services, exclusive deals, and more.
